An indication of whether a mother will develop pre-eclampsia, the most common and severe pregnancy-related disease, has been identified by a University of Sydney study.
The findings, published in the latest edition of the Journal of Reproductive Immunology could allow the early detection of pre-eclampsia, is currently unable to be diagnosed by symptoms before the disease occurs.

Bishop Blanchet High School, a private Catholic school in Seattle’s Green Lake neighborhood, had so many students absent Tuesday that officials decided to close until Friday.
Principal Kristine Brynildsen-Smith said more than 150 students were out, most with the flu and a few with whooping cough. The outbreak came on suddenly, she said, with more than 50 percent more absences Tuesday than on Monday.
With more than 10 percent of the school’s 1,000 students out, school officials called Public Health Seattle and King County, seeking guidance.
